### Step 4: Enable soft deletes on orders

Add the `deleted_at` column via `vexadb migrate 0041`. Update all queries in Lumenshop's order service to filter on `deleted_at IS NULL`; the shared scope in `OrderBase` covers most cases. Backfill is a no-op. Verify row counts match pre-migration before flipping the flag. Run the migration against the staging replica using the connection below:

database URL for bahop-yagep: mssql://sildor_svc:35ha7jz@db-fb6d.nelvrodyn.example:5432/casath

INTERNAL MEMO — Finance Team Only

Re: Term Sheet from Caldrey Systems

Caldrey's revised term sheet arrived Tuesday. Key points: a three-year supply commitment, volume rebates tiered at 8% and 12%, and an exclusivity clause covering the Velmora product line. Lena Harwick has flagged the exclusivity language as potentially restrictive given our pipeline with other partners. Please model cash impact under both tiers before Friday's review. Our position going into negotiations is noted below.

board note of kahag-baguf: The finance team signed off on a budget of $419.2 million for Project Gorvan.

09:41 — Assignment service (Splitgate, run by the Verrow platform team) began returning stale bucket maps after a cache node restart. Users briefly received both variants of experiment `checkout-nudge`. No credential exposure; config endpoint was never public. Mitigation: flushed assignment cache, pinned map version. Security-relevant: restart was triggered by an unauthenticated health probe loop, now rate-limited. Full audit of affected sessions is keyed to the trace token below.

build token for fajop-bawif: htk9_96d65e784